Physical Characteristics and Behavior
Tarantula Hawk Wasps are easily identifiable due to their large size and distinctive coloration. Adult wasps can reach lengths of up to two inches, with some species exhibiting vibrant blue or orange hues. Their long, slender bodies are equipped with powerful wings that allow for agile flight, while their long antennae help them navigate through their surroundings. The combination of size and color makes them stand out in the environments they inhabit.
Behaviorally, these wasps exhibit intriguing patterns, particularly during mating and hunting. Males are often seen engaging in aerial displays to attract females, showcasing their agility and strength. Once a female has mated, she embarks on her solitary quest to find a tarantula. This process involves a meticulous search, as she must locate a suitable host for her eggs. Upon finding a tarantula, the female will engage in a dramatic confrontation, using her speed and agility to subdue the spider before delivering a paralyzing sting.
Hunting and Prey

The hunting strategy of the Tarantula Hawk Wasp is both efficient and fascinating. After locating a tarantula, the female wasp employs a combination of speed and precision to capture her prey. She typically targets larger species of tarantulas, which provide ample nourishment for her developing larvae.
The wasp’s sting is not only painful but also serves to immobilize the spider, rendering it helpless while she prepares for the next stage of her reproductive cycle. Once the tarantula is subdued, the female lays her eggs on or inside the spider’s body. This parasitic relationship ensures that the larvae have a fresh food source upon hatching.
The wasp’s choice of prey is critical; it must be large enough to sustain her offspring but not so large that it poses a threat to her during the hunting process. This delicate balance showcases the wasp’s evolutionary adaptations and highlights its role as a predator within its ecosystem.
Sting and Venom

The sting of the Tarantula Hawk Wasp is infamous for its intensity. While it is not lethal to humans, it is often described as one of the most painful insect stings one can experience. The venom contains compounds that cause immediate pain and discomfort, which can last for several hours. This potent sting serves multiple purposes: it incapacitates prey and deters potential predators from attacking the wasp.
Interestingly, despite the pain associated with their sting, Tarantula Hawk Wasps are not aggressive creatures. They typically only sting when threatened or handled.
This behavior underscores their role as solitary hunters rather than social insects like bees or ants.
The pain inflicted by their sting is a defense mechanism that allows them to survive in a world filled with potential threats.

The reproductive cycle of the Tarantula Hawk Wasp is a complex process that begins with mating rituals between males and females. After successful copulation, females seek out tarantulas to serve as hosts for their eggs. The choice of host is crucial; females must ensure that the tarantula is healthy enough to sustain their larvae but also manageable enough for them to subdue.
Once an egg is laid on or inside the paralyzed tarantula, it takes several days for it to hatch. The larvae then begin to feed on the spider’s body, consuming it from the inside out while it remains alive but incapacitated. This gruesome method of development ensures that the larvae have access to fresh nutrients until they are ready to pupate and eventually emerge as adult wasps. The entire life cycle can take several weeks to months, depending on environmental conditions and the availability of suitable hosts.

Interactions with Humans
Tarantula Hawk Wasps have garnered attention from humans due to their striking appearance and painful sting. While encounters with these wasps can be alarming, they generally pose little threat unless provoked. Many people find them fascinating creatures, often observing them in their natural habitats without interference. Their role in controlling tarantula populations can be seen as beneficial from an ecological perspective.
In some cultures, these wasps are viewed with a mix of fear and respect. Their painful sting has led to various anecdotes and myths surrounding their behavior and capabilities. However, education about these insects can help demystify them and promote coexistence between humans and wildlife. Understanding their ecological role can foster appreciation rather than fear.

FAQs
What is a Tarantula Hawk Wasp (Pepsis grossa)?
The Tarantula Hawk Wasp (Pepsis grossa) is a species of large, solitary wasp found in the southwestern United States, Central America, and South America. It is known for its distinctive blue-black body and bright orange wings.
What is the behavior of the Tarantula Hawk Wasp?
The Tarantula Hawk Wasp is known for its unique hunting behavior. The female wasp hunts tarantulas as food for its larvae. It stings the tarantula, paralyzing it, and then lays its eggs on the spider’s body. Once the eggs hatch, the wasp larvae feed on the still-living tarantula.
Is the Tarantula Hawk Wasp dangerous to humans?
While the Tarantula Hawk Wasp has a powerful sting, it is not particularly aggressive towards humans unless provoked. Its sting is considered one of the most painful insect stings, but it is not usually life-threatening to humans.
What is the ecological role of the Tarantula Hawk Wasp?
The Tarantula Hawk Wasp plays an important ecological role as a predator of tarantulas. By controlling tarantula populations, the wasp helps maintain balance in the ecosystem.
How can I protect myself from the Tarantula Hawk Wasp?
To avoid encounters with Tarantula Hawk Wasps, it is best to be aware of their presence in their natural habitat and to avoid disturbing them. If you do encounter one, it is best to remain calm and slowly move away to avoid provoking the wasp.
